As you look at rigs, pay attention to the OCCC weight. This is what you can load people,cargo,water, tongue weight of toad,etc. this excludes propane and diesel. There is a yellow sticker on the door frame of each unit unique to that build.
I have the unit with the bunk and my OCCC is about 960 pounds. So normal stuff 2 people and 1/3 water is about at the limit. Try to use the lightest toad you can find. People seem to like the Honda Fit. Load up and weight it at a truck scale. Pay attention also to the front and rear axles limits. We store stuff in the bunk for travel since we found we were a little heavy in the rear.

After you drive it for awhile you may want to consider some popular mods on all Sprinter models. Sumo Springs front and rear help with passing truck, wind movement. Some folks add Sway bar and Fox tuned shocks by Agile Off Road. I have Sumos and am adding Fox Shocks to reduce rocking when exiting from driveways,etc.
